Why Giving Of Corporate Gifts Matters
A business doesn’t just survive because of equal give and take of payment in exchange of a service or an item. There is a need to apply more effort and present more than necessary to the customers to last in the business. One way of getting more of value from clients is to present corporate gifts.
Giving of corporate gifts may not give companies anything monetary in return, but the act unquestionably drives the business going and steady. Sometimes, it does more marvels than the company’s products can.
With corporate gifts, clients are reminded why they picked out the company to deal their transactions with. Receiving a corporate gift gives them the feeling that they are special to the company and that their presence is honored. For companies, they receive things that no amount of money can buy: the clients’ loyalty and confidence, goodwill promotion, and brand awareness creation.
There are a lot of gift ideas you can pick out from. You can take the regular given items, such as ballpoint pens, mugs, note pads, kitchen magnets, and planners. Although they are viewed as uninspired by some, they serve their function. Because they are the most usable and the most omnipresent items, the company’s logo and brand are frequently seen and etched in people’s heads.
Some companies, especially those in the marketing and advertising industry, need to think outside the box ideas in order to be current, progressive and creative. Examples of uncommon corporate gift tokens are kitchen items, cosmetic kits, bobble heads, and mini game items.
Because clients almost never refuse corporate gifts, the name and logo of the business that are inscribed on the items are quickly spread around. That’s one way of promoting the company without the heavy cost of TV and print ads.
The items that you give away to clients, those gifts that have your name and logo etched, boost the profile of your business. This is because people who see your logo are incessantly reminded of your business, which means it creates awareness and recognition of your products or services.
Boost in awareness and sales will come naturally if you have the clients’ commitment and confidence. Remember, corporate gifts should first and foremost establish goodwill relationship between your business and your prized clients.
